首页>软件资讯>常见问题

常见问题

Grafana软件干嘛的

发布时间:2026-01-19 17:13:44人气:2

Grafana是一款开源的数据可视化和监控分析平台。它的核心作用可以用一句话概括:将来自不同数据源的复杂数据,转化为直观、统一的可视化图表和仪表盘,用于实时监控、分析和预警。

你可以把它想象成一个功能极其强大的“数据仪表盘制造工厂”

它主要做三件事:

  1. 数据可视化:这是Grafana最擅长的。

    • 做什么:将枯燥的数字和时间序列数据(比如服务器CPU使用率、传感器温度、网站访问量、实验设备读数等)变成各种直观的图表,如曲线图、柱状图、仪表盘、热力图等。

    • 好比:为你的数据打造一个像汽车仪表盘或航天指挥中心大屏一样的统一视图。

  2. 监控与警报

    • 做什么:持续监控数据,当某项指标超过你设定的阈值(例如,服务器宕机、温度过高、流量异常)时,它能通过邮件、钉钉、企业微信、Slack等方式自动发送警报。

    • 好比:一个24小时在线的哨兵,一旦发现问题立刻拉响警报。

  3. 数据聚合与分析

    • 做什么:它可以从多个、不同的地方(数据源)同时获取数据,并把它们放在同一个看板里进行关联分析,帮助你发现趋势、定位问题。

    • 好比:一个能同时收听并综合处理多台无线电信息的指挥台。

它连接什么?(支持的数据源)

Grafana本身不生产数据,而是数据的“展示中心”。它支持连接几乎所有的常见数据源,包括:

  • 时序数据库Prometheus、 InfluxDB、 TimescaleDB(监控领域最常用)。

  • 日志数据库Loki、 Elasticsearch。

  • 关系型数据库:MySQL、 PostgreSQL、 SQL Server。

  • 云服务商:AWS CloudWatch、 Google Cloud Monitoring、 Azure Monitor。

  • 其他:甚至可以通过插件连接JSON API、或你自定义的数据源。

谁最需要用它?

Grafana在以下领域应用广泛:

  • IT运维与DevOps最主流的应用场景。监控服务器、虚拟机、容器(如Docker、K8s)、应用性能和网站状态。

  • 物联网与工业互联网:可视化传感器数据、生产线状态、设备运行情况。

  • 业务分析:展示关键业务指标,如销售额、用户活跃度、转化率等。

  • 科研与实验室:监控实验设备数据、可视化科研数据结果。

简单总结其核心价值:

功能解决了什么痛点带来的好处
统一可视化数据分散在各个不同系统,查看麻烦。一目了然:在一个界面看到所有关键指标。
实时监控无法实时感知系统状态,总是事后才发现问题。快速响应:实时掌控状态,及时发现问题。
灵活告警依赖人工检查,容易遗漏重要警报。主动预警:自动通知,减少故障时间和损失。
关联分析问题排查时需要来回切换多个系统查日志。高效定位:在一个平台关联分析指标和日志,快速定位根因。

一个生动的比喻:如果你管理着一座工厂,Grafana就是墙上的那个中央控制大屏。它把各个车间(服务器)、生产线(应用)、仓库(数据库)的实时产量(流量)、机器温度(CPU负载)、库存(磁盘空间)等都集中显示出来。你坐在屏幕前,就能对整个工厂的健康状况了如指掌,并且屏幕上任何一个指标变红,你的手机就会立刻收到报警。

Grafana是连接数据和人的桥梁,是将数据转化为决策和行动的关键工具。 只要你有需要监控和分析的时序数据,Grafana很可能就是你的理想选择。



上一条:Grafana简介

下一条:购软平台是grafana代理